About Carver

Carver is a Pre Kindergarten Early Learning Center within Ector County ISD serving 3 and 4 yr olds in Ector County within our assigned attendance zone.  Carver has 18 classrooms.  Fourteen of which are General Education including four Dual Language classrooms.  The remaining classrooms serve students with special needs.    

Our staff is comprised of a certified teacher and an instructional assistant in each classroom.  Our full time Counselor supports the emotional development in each child.  A full time Library Assistant focuses on approriate literature and supports students as they discover the world of books.  

Carver welcomes Parents and Families as Partners in their children's education.  There are multiple opportunities throughout the school year either school wide, team planned or individual classroom focused for Families to Engage in our school.  Academic Parent Teacher Team Meetings are at the core of our Parent Partnership relationship.  We believe:

  • Parents are vital to education
  • Parents are capable of supporting their students
  • Parents desire to support their students
  • Parents are valued as equal Partners.
